No privatisation of ESComs for now, says State Government

October 20, 2020

Mysore/Mysuru: Even as employees of State Power Corporations are strongly opposing privatisation plans regarding the power sector, the State Government has rejected the Centre’s proposal for privatisation of  Electricity Supply Companies (Escoms), saying that is not necessary for now. Poachers nabbed for hunting jackal, langur

October 20, 2020

Periyapatna/ Hanur: In separate cases, the Forest staff have arrested four poachers on charges of hunting a jackal at Periyapatna of Mysuru and langur at Cauvery Wildlife Forest area in Hanur taluk of Chamarajanagar.
